找回密码
 立即注册

QQ登录

只需一步,快速开始

查看: 2719|回复: 3

[已解决] 曲面方程中程序有误

[复制链接]

2

主题

8

回帖

0

威望

实习生

积分
11
发表于 2013-8-8 21:04 | 显示全部楼层 |阅读模式
c=180
p=1
θf=360
Rr=12.5
r=72
θ=θf*G
G=t
φ0=22.5
φi=15/2(1-cos(180*G))
/* ERROR: 发现多余符号-忽略。
φ=φ0+p*φi
/* ERROR: 发现无效的符号 'φi'。
n=45/12sin(180G)
/* ERROR: 发现多余符号-忽略。
Ψ=atan(p*r/(c-r*cos(φ)*n)+180
/* ERROR: 关系中有一个错误。
x2=r
y2=Rr*cos(Ψ)
/* ERROR: 发现无效的符号 'Ψ'。
z2=Rr*sin(Ψ)
/* ERROR: 发现无效的符号 'Ψ'。
x1=x2*cos(φ)*cos(θ)-p*y2sin(φ)*cos(θ)-z2*sin(θ)c*cos(θ)
/* ERROR: 发现无效的符号 'y2sin'。
y1=-x2*cos(φ)*sin(θ)+p*y2*sin(φ)*sin(θ)-z2*cos(θ)+c*sin(θ)
/* ERROR: 发现无效的符号 'φ'。
z1=p*x2*sin(φ)+y2*cos(φ)
/* ERROR: 发现无效的符号 'φ'。
这是编的一段程序 构造特定的曲线 为什么出现这么多错误 如何改正 请大虾指点

1272

主题

4万

回帖

900

威望

管理员

积分
47434

社区建设勋章优秀斑竹勋章原创先锋勋章热心助人勋章宣传大使勋章斑竹勋章

发表于 2013-8-8 21:32 | 显示全部楼层
至少把你那个Ψ先改了,用英文字母,不要用希腊字母
努力,认真解答网友的每一个问题,共同学习,一起进步!  请勿发论坛消息求助。
回复

使用道具 举报

2

主题

8

回帖

0

威望

实习生

积分
11
 楼主| 发表于 2013-8-9 09:16 | 显示全部楼层

回复 2# 野火 的帖子

改成英文还是不行 还是同样的问题  是没有定义吗  需要定义吗
回复

使用道具 举报

2

主题

8

回帖

0

威望

实习生

积分
11
 楼主| 发表于 2013-8-9 10:31 | 显示全部楼层
c=180
p=1
θf=360
Rr=12.5
r=72
θ=θf*G
G=t
φ0=22.5
φi=15/2*(1-cos(180*G))
φ=φ0+p*φi
n=45/12*sin(180*G)
Ψ=atan(p*r/(c-r*cos(φ))*n)+180
x2=r
y2=Rr*cos(Ψ)
z2=Rr*sin(Ψ)
x=x2*cos(φ)*cos(θ)-p*y2*sin(φ)*cos(θ)-z2*sin(θ)-c*cos(θ)
y=-x2*cos(φ)*sin(θ)+p*y2*sin(φ)*sin(θ)-z2*cos(θ)+c*sin(θ)
z=p*x2*sin(φ)+y2*cos(φ)
这是正确的程序  自己粗心了  希望对后人有帮助
回复

使用道具 举报

您需要登录后才可以回帖 登录 | 立即注册

本版积分规则

本站为非营利性站点,部分资源为网友搜集或发布,仅供学习和研究使用,如用于商业用途,请购买正版。站内所发布的资源,如有侵犯你的权益,请发邮件联系我们,本站将立即改正或删除。

手机版|小黑屋|野火论坛(©2007~2024) ( 苏ICP备11036728号-2 )苏公网安备 32039102000103号|站长QQ28016688

GMT+8, 2024-11-24 20:00 , Processed in 0.161716 second(s), 22 queries .

快速回复 返回顶部 返回列表